What rug pads do interior designers in Seattle, WA use?
Designers in Seattle, WA specify custom-cut felt rug pads sized to each rug, not stock sizes. The trade standard is a 1/4 inch recycled felt pad, latex free so it cannot damage a finished floor, cut to the rug's dimensions and perforated in 2-inch increments for adjustment on site.
How fast can rug pads be delivered to Seattle, WA?
Pads are cut to order and shipped the same or next business day from our Georgia facility, typically arriving in Seattle within 3-4 business days. Custom sizing does not add a lead-time penalty because manufacturing and cutting happen in one operation.
What rug pad is safe for floors in Seattle, WA homes?
Damp winters make breathable felt preferable to sealed synthetic pads on hardwood. A 100% recycled, latex-free felt pad is the safe specification, because there is no rubber backing to harden or go tacky against a floor finish.

Do rug pad requirements change between Seattle neighborhoods?
The pad does not change, but the thickness sometimes does. Damp winters make breathable felt preferable to sealed synthetic pads on hardwood. Older housing stock usually takes Luxe 1/4 inch for cushion and support, while newer construction with door-clearance or radiant-heat constraints takes Luxe Lite 1/8 inch.

How do perforated rug pads work?
The pad is cut to your rug's dimensions at the factory, then scored with perforations every 2 inches along the adjustable edges. On site you tear along a perforation line to remove a 2-inch strip, exactly like tearing a paper towel. No scissors, no measuring, no dust.
